A power outage forced the closings of several municipal buildings in downtown Detroit today, ranging from city hall to a criminal courthouse, dozens of public schools and more than three dozen buildings at Wayne State University, shortly after 10 am, officials said.
Power had been restored to some of the buildings by the afternoon and most of the affected customers were expected to have electricity by night, DTE Energy Co spokesman Scott Simons said.
